**Vendor note: cron migration to Driftplan**

We are moving scheduled jobs from the legacy cron hosts to the Driftplan workflow engine, managed by vendor Corvalle Systems. During the transition, some jobs run in both places; duplicates are expected and suppressed downstream. Do not disable cron entries yourself. Report duplicate-output tickets to the migration desk at the address below.

escalation mailbox, kaweg-kahif: druwyn.sordor@nelvroworks.corp

Handover — Tablewright bulk edits

Keda, taking over from Rostan. Bulk edits in the admin table now batch through the plugin hook pipeline; plugin authors must declare which columns they mutate or the batch is rejected. Validation errors surface per-row, not per-batch. Docs update is pending. The hook runner currently uses these configuration values.

service settings:
ulaath:
  log_level: error
  metrics_host: metrics.ulaath.qorvellabs.internal
  pool_size: 4

Bucketeer deterministically assigns users to A/B experiment arms; assignment seeds are stored in the sealed Larkspur keystore, and every new engineer must complete the recovery walkthrough before receiving deploy rights. During the walkthrough you will simulate a keystore lockout: Bucketeer will reject assignment requests, the Tarn dashboard will show a red seal icon, and you must restore access manually. When the console prompts for credentials, enter the team recovery passphrase, which is recorded below for onboarding purposes.

strongbox words: ulamir-ulaix